KALAMAZOO, Mich. – The Kalamazoo College women's soccer team tied against Albion on Tuesday at MacKenzie Field, 1-1. The Hornets' record now stands at 9-3-3 (3-0-2 MIAA), while Albion is 8-3-1 (1-2-1 MIAA).
After a scoreless first half, Ruby Hogan opened the scoring on a free kick from just outside the penalty box in the 66th minute.
The Britons answered with a goal in the 72nd minute to knot the score at one aside.
Kalamazoo outshot Albion 18-3 overall and 9-2 in shots on goal, while also taking nine corners to two for the Britons. Jess Forbis made one save in the draw.
